Helleborus Foetidus

by John Henry ClarkeA Dictionary of Practical Materia Medica

Helleborus Fœtidus.

Bear's foot. N. O. Ranunculaceæ. Tincture of the root.

Clinical

Cholera / Hair, failing off / Nails, falling off / Scarlatina / Skin, peeling / Stiff-neck

Characteristics

The effects of Hel. f. have been observed on several persons. It is a violent narcotico-acrid poison, and in fatal poisoning cases death has taken place in convulsions. The vision is disordered; choleraic symptoms occur; skin, hair, and nails exfoliate. The anxiety is > after vomiting.

Relations

Compare: Verat. alb. (copious liquid stools); Hell. n., Hell. v., Colch.

1. Mind

Dreadful anxiety; > after vomiting.

3. Eyes

Great difficulty in reading, in evening, by candle-light; the sensation is as when the light flickers from a draught of air; cannot follow the lines.

4. Ear

Thumping pain below and behind l. ear.

8. Mouth

Smarting at tip of tongue. Painful sensation like aphthæ in mouth (inhaling fumes of triturated plant). Taste of manure; tongue yellow in middle. Excoriation of mouth and throat.

11, 12. Stomach and Abdomen. . Nausea and vomiting of food (taken an hour before with relish). Constant inclination to vomit. When pounding the plant it seems that the epigastrium with difficulty keeps time with the inflation of the chest on inspiration. Frightful pain in pit of stomach. Colic.

13. Stool and Anus

Violent purging and vomiting with pain in stomach. Abundant liquid stool during night; next day two liquid, whitish stools; again a liquid stool forty-eight hours later.

18. Chest

Tightness of chest, can scarcely half draw his breath.

20. Neck

Numbness in muscles of neck; sensibility to touch blunted it becomes stiff eighteen hours later.

24. Generalities

Fatal convulsions. Swooning.

25. Skin

Skin of whole body peels, hair falls out, all the nails fall off. Profuse discharge from ulcerated surface (from application).

26. Sleep

Stirs a good deal in his sleep.
